#[non_exhaustive]pub enum LoginInfo {
Password(Password),
Token(Token),
ApplicationService(ApplicationService),
}
Available on crate feature
api
and (crate features client
or server
) only.Expand description
The authentication mechanism.
Variants (Non-exhaustive)§
This enum is marked as non-exhaustive
Non-exhaustive enums could have additional variants added in future. Therefore, when matching against variants of non-exhaustive enums, an extra wildcard arm must be added to account for any future variants.
Password(Password)
An identifier and password are supplied to authenticate.
Token(Token)
Token-based login.
ApplicationService(ApplicationService)
Application Service-specific login.
Implementations§
§impl LoginInfo
impl LoginInfo
pub fn new(
login_type: &str,
data: Map<String, Value>
) -> Result<LoginInfo, Error>
pub fn new( login_type: &str, data: Map<String, Value> ) -> Result<LoginInfo, Error>
Creates a new IncomingLoginInfo
with the given login_type
string, session and data.
Prefer to use the public variants of IncomingLoginInfo
where possible; this
constructor is meant be used for unsupported authentication mechanisms only and
does not allow setting arbitrary data for supported ones.
§Errors
Returns an error if the login_type
is known and serialization of data
to the
corresponding IncomingLoginInfo
variant fails.
